Price forecasts and twelve-month consensus analyst targets for Chalice Mining (ASX: CHN) vary across major investment banks and brokerage firms, with average target estimates sitting significantly higher than its current trading value. Optimistic projections from firms like UBS and Canaccord Genuity reflect substantial potential upside if the Gonneville project successfully navigates its permitting milestones, secures export credit financing, and benefits from a cyclical recovery in global palladium and nickel markets. Conversely, more conservative analyst perspectives factor in development lead times, dilution risks, and commodity price volatility. Investors should remember that consensus price targets are dynamic estimates subject to regular revisions based on evolving macroeconomic conditions.
